PEOPLE v. SYLVESTRI


161 A.D.2d 361 (1990)

The People of the State of New York, Respondent, v. Jose Sylvestri, Appellant

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, First Department.

May 10, 1990


Mariano Montilla began a fight with Wilfredo Morrero. Montilla picked up a wooden stick and swung it at Morrero's head. The two ended up wrestling each other to the ground. While Montilla had Morrero pinned down, defendant raised a two-by-four piece of wood and struck Morrero in the head. Morrero was taken to the hospital and died of his injuries several days later. The fight was witnessed by James Hackett and Gregorio Velazquez.
